DCIT Vs Nandita Pathak (ITAT Hyderbad)

IYTAT find that the AO in the instant case made addition of Rs.1,49,49,750/- on the ground that the assessee did not file any explanation regarding the investment in the foreign immovable property being 50% of her share of the total investment of Rs.2,98,99,500/-.
